A crown is a type of headwear worn by royalty or as a symbol of authority. It is typically made of precious metals such as gold or silver and may be adorned with jewels or other decorative elements. Crowns have been used throughout history in various cultures and are often associated with power, wealth, and status. They may also have religious or ceremonial significance. In dentistry, a crown is a type of dental restoration used to cover or replace a damaged or decayed tooth.
